The Outdoor Lounge Chair Kenny is a fully outdoor lounge chair with a powder-coated black steel frame and a removable cushion in Fontelina Olefin, colour Oat. The stainless steel frame is fully welded and powder-coated to 1.5 cm wall thickness, built for permanent outdoor exposure. The cushion is upholstered in solution-dyed Olefin fabric, UV-resistant and water-repellent.
The frame sits at 66 cm total height, with a seat height between 38 and 48 cm (15 to 19 in). Seat depth is 53 cm; seat width is 64 cm. Maximum weight capacity is 150 kg (330 lbs). Partial assembly is required. All assembly hardware is stainless steel, eliminating any risk of rust staining on the frame or surface.

Seat height
The Kenny has a seat height of 38 to 48 cm (15 to 19 in). It is a low-profile lounge chair designed for relaxed, reclined sitting rather than upright dining posture. It pairs well with low outdoor side tables between 35 and 50 cm (14 to 20 in) in height.
Spacing
Allow a minimum of 60 cm (24 in) of clearance around the chair for comfortable access and ease of movement. When placing two Kennys facing each other, a separation of 80 to 100 cm (32 to 40 in) between the front edges creates a natural conversation distance. A side table fits well in the gap.
Use environment
The Kenny is designed for permanent outdoor use. The powder-coated steel frame withstands rain, UV exposure, and temperature changes. The Fontelina Olefin cushion is solution-dyed and water-repellent. No winter storage is required for the frame. Bring cushions indoors during prolonged wet or cold periods to extend fabric life.

The Kenny frame is manufactured from steel tube stock, cut, fully welded, and powder-coated in black. Wall thickness is 1.5 cm throughout. The powder coat forms a hardened surface layer that resists rust, salt air, and surface abrasion. No mechanical fittings are used in the frame joints. The chair is built for permanent outdoor placement.
The seat and back cushion is upholstered in Fontelina Olefin in the colour Oat. Fontelina Olefin is a solution-dyed polypropylene fabric: pigment is embedded at the fibre level, not applied to the surface, which makes it resistant to UV fading and colour loss over time. The fabric is water-repellent and quick-drying. The cushion uses high-density outdoor foam.
